About the series

In the mid-1990s, DC Comics released Death: The High Cost of Living, a single-issue prestige format story that gave the beloved character Death, from Neil Gaiman's The Sandman, her own spotlight. Written by Gaiman with art by Chris Bachalo and Mark Buckingham, this standalone tale explores Death's one day every century when she walks among mortals as a human. It remains a poignant, beautifully illustrated meditation on life and mortality, essential for fans of Gaiman's Sandman universe.
